The debug function enables or disables debug mode. When in
debug mode, all faults related to watchdogs are ignored.
The device index setting function sets the device index for the
ADP5140. Four device indexes can be set with different
resistance between the MODE pin and ground. See the SPI
section for more information.
Use the I/O voltage selection function to select the I/O voltage.
The ADP5140 supports a 1.8 V or 3.3 V I/O supply voltage.
An SPI register, MODE_PIN_STATUS, records the MODE pin
configuration and is readable through the SPI.
VIO SUPPLY
VIO provides the power supply for the digital interface on the
ADP5140. The VIO pin supports a voltage of either 3.3 V or
1.8 V, and the resistance between the MODE pin and ground
determines which voltage is supported.
The VIO pin has a UVLO monitoring circuit. If VIO is below
the VIO UVLO threshold, an input and output UVLO fault
event occurs. The ADP5140 sets the VIO_UVLO_STATUS bit
in the UV_STATUS register and the VIO_UVLO_LATCH bit
in the UV_LATCH register.
WAKE-UP FUNCTION AND EXTERNAL EVENT
DETECTION
The WAKE pin supports either the wake-up function or the
external event detection function, depending on the configuration
in the WAKEPIN_EVT SPI register. The WAKE pin default
setting is the wake-up function.
When configured for the wake-up function, a low voltage level on
the WAKE pin wakes up the ADP5140 and the device exits
standby mode (see the Standby Mode section for more
information). The wake-up function is effective only in
standby mode.
When configured for the external event detection function, a
low voltage level with a duration time longer than the deglitch
time (tD_WAKE) on the WAKE pin sets a latch event in the
ADP5140. This latch event is reflected on the RESET, STATUS,
or FAULT pin depending on the SPI settings.
An internal 1 MΩ pull-down resistor keeps the voltage on the
WAKE pin below the WAKE low voltage threshold (see Table 1)
when the WAKE pin is left floating.
WATCHDOG
The ADP5140 integrates two window watchdogs, Watchdog 0
(WD0) and Watchdog 1 (WD1), and one QA watchdog
(QA_WD). WD0 and WD1 are fed through the WDI0 pin and
WDI1 pin. QA_WD is fed through the SPI, which detects the
software fault of the processor.
Window Watchdog
There are three trigger modes that feed each window watchdog
from the WDIx pin: rising edge trigger, falling edge trigger, or both
rising and falling edge trigger, as shown in Figure 83, Figure 84,
and Figure 85, respectively. The WDTx_TRIG_EDGE_SEL bits
in the WDTx_CTRL register determine the trigger mode for
the window watchdog.
Table 28. Window Watchdog Trigger Edge Configuration
WDTx_TRIG_EDGE_SEL, Bits[1:0]
Trigger Edge
00
Both edges
01 (Default)
Rising edge
10
Falling edge
11
Both edge
